Which other AWS service is used to track `Related Events' within the Configuration Item?

AWS WAF
AWS WAF
SQS
SQS
AWS CloudTrail
AWS CloudTrail
S3
S3
Suggested answer: C

Explanation:

Explanation:

`Related Events' displays the AWS CloudTrail event ID that is related to the change that triggered the creation of the CI.

There is a new CI made for every change made against a resource. As a result a different CloudTrail event IDs will be created. This allows you you to deep-dive into who or what and when made the change that triggered this CI. A great feature allowing for some great analysis to be taken, specifically when this affects security resources.

With respect to Amazon CloudFront, which one of the following statements is correct?

For HTTPS web distributions, you cannot forward cookies to your origin.
For HTTPS web distributions, you cannot forward cookies to your origin.
For both HTTP and HTTPS web distributions, you can choose to forward cookies to your origin.
For both HTTP and HTTPS web distributions, you can choose to forward cookies to your origin.
For HTTP web distributions, you cannot forward cookies to your origin.
For HTTP web distributions, you cannot forward cookies to your origin.
For Real Time Messaging Protocol (RTMP) distributions, you can configure CloudFront to process cookies.
For Real Time Messaging Protocol (RTMP) distributions, you can configure CloudFront to process cookies.
Suggested answer: B

Explanation:

Explanation:

With respect to Amazon CloudFront, for HTTP and HTTPS web distributions, you can choose whether you want CloudFrontto forward cookies to your origin. For RTMP distributions, you cannot configure CloudFront to process cookies.
